首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

需要在up重写中设置<rule>的帮助

在up重写中设置<rule>的帮助是指在云计算领域中,通过配置和定义<rule>来实现某种规则或操作的功能。以下是关于在up重写中设置<rule>的相关信息:

概念: <rule>是一种用于定义和控制请求重写规则的元素。它可以在服务器配置文件或特定的上下文中使用,以重写客户端请求的URL或其他请求参数。

分类: 根据具体功能和作用,<rule>可以分为多个类型,例如重定向规则、代理规则、请求映射规则等。每个类型的<rule>都有特定的配置参数和行为。

优势: 通过设置<rule>,可以实现对客户端请求的URL进行重写,从而实现URL的友好化、SEO优化、请求的负载均衡等功能。同时,<rule>还可以帮助实现请求的代理转发、请求的路由映射等高级操作。

应用场景:

  1. URL重写:通过设置<rule>,可以将客户端访问的URL进行重写,隐藏真实的URL结构,提高网站的安全性和用户体验。
  2. 负载均衡:通过配置<rule>,可以将客户端请求转发到不同的服务器上,实现负载均衡,提高系统的性能和可靠性。
  3. 请求转发:通过设置<rule>的代理规则,可以将客户端请求转发到其他服务器或服务上,实现请求的转发和代理功能。
  4. 路由映射:在微服务架构中,可以使用<rule>来定义请求的路由规则,将请求路由到不同的微服务实例或后端服务。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与云计算相关的产品和服务,可以满足不同场景和需求下的<rule>设置需求。以下是腾讯云的一些相关产品和介绍链接:

  1. 腾讯云负载均衡(CLB):https://cloud.tencent.com/product/clb
  2. 腾讯云CDN加速:https://cloud.tencent.com/product/cdn
  3. 腾讯云API网关:https://cloud.tencent.com/product/apigateway
  4. 腾讯云Serverless Cloud Function(SCF):https://cloud.tencent.com/product/scf

通过使用上述产品,结合<rule>设置可以实现更多的功能和需求。请根据具体场景和需求选择合适的腾讯云产品,并参考对应产品的文档和帮助指南进行配置和使用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

10分钟搞定让你困惑 Jenkins 环境变量

,也能很快构建出 pipeline 骨架 但是当向骨架填充内容时候,尤其如何利用环境变量(系统内置 | 自定义),多数人都会变得比较混乱,浪费很多时间,本文就帮助大家快速通关环境变量 ?...,环境变量在不同 stage 有不同值是很常见,知道如何设置以及读取环境变量后,我们还得知道如何重写环境变量 重写 Jenkins 环境变量 Jenkins 让人相对困惑最多地方就是重写环境变量...FOO 不会被重写,违背 Rule No.2 env.FOO = "Tara" // SCRIPT_VARIABLE 变量会被重写...看到这,基本设置应该就没有什么问题了,相信你也发现了,Jenkins 设置环境变量和编程语言那种设置环境变量还是略有不同,后者可以将变量赋值为对象,但 Jenkins 就不行,因为在 Jenkins...文件,所有设置值都会被当成 String, 难道没办法应用 Boolean 值吗?

1.2K10

Fluentd输出插件:rewrite_tag_filter用法详解

我们可能需要在聚合服务器上对这些不同类型日志分类处理,一个实现方法就是在Fluentd内部重新给这些日志打tag,然后重新路由到合适output插件进行输出。...被过滤掉日志,其tag被重写为clear,并最后丢弃(输出到null)。 其他被重写tag日志会按照其tag名称被分别写入MongoDB不同collections。...【参数说明】 capitalize_regex_backreference 是否大写正则匹配后项引用项首字母。 默认false,不大写。 配置项 设置匹配及重写规则。...占位符参数: remove_tag_prefix:移除原tag前缀 remove_tag_regexp:移除原tag正则匹配部分 hostname_command:设置hostname...通过设置两个rule,提取日志http 404请求记录,将这些请求url写入MongoDB,这样就可以方便地统计网站存在死链。

2.9K20
  • 10分钟搞定让你困惑 Jenkins 环境变量

    ,也能很快构建出 pipeline 骨架 但是当向骨架填充内容时候,尤其如何利用环境变量(系统内置 | 自定义),多数人都会变得比较混乱,浪费很多时间,本文就帮助大家快速通关环境变量 准备 如果你想一边阅读本文...= 号两侧不能有空格,必须是 key=value 形式 一个完整 pipeline 通常会有很多个 stage,环境变量在不同 stage 有不同值是很常见,知道如何设置以及读取环境变量后,我们还得知道如何重写环境变量...{} 内置函数这种写法,可以重写任意环境变量 定义在 environment {} 环境变量不能被脚本式定义环境变量(env.key="value")重写 脚本式环境变量只能重写脚本式环境变量...FOO 不会被重写,违背 Rule No.2                     env.FOO = "Tara"                    // SCRIPT_VARIABLE 变量会被重写...,相信你也发现了,Jenkins 设置环境变量和编程语言那种设置环境变量还是略有不同,后者可以将变量赋值为对象,但 Jenkins 就不行,因为在 Jenkins 文件,所有设置值都会被当成 String

    1.2K20

    是时候聊一聊ProxySQL功能测试了

    分别测试了 SQL 总结:不符合预期 不利用 use databases 并且不命中其他规则,默认转发到用户 default_hostgroup Use database,不论后面跟什么,都以规则设置...destination_hostgroup 为准 2.3.4 根据规则转发 有效规则设置可以帮助实现读写分离 说明:在 mysql_query_rules match_digest/match_pattern...proxysql 语句重写是规则转发一重要特性。...key 是根据 username + schemaname +SQL 做 hash 运算出来 这里 SQL 是完整 包含参数SQL 语句,而 非参数化后语句,如果 SQL 语句进行了重写,则使用重写完整...规则配置时,正确理解 digest, match_digest, match_pattern 含义,推荐首先使用 match_pattern。

    1.1K20

    Merging vs. Rebasing

    这样两方commit就有了相关性,而要合并它们,就要在 `git rebase` 和`git merge` 中进行选择了。...但是,区别于使用一个merge commit 做法,rebase把原始分支每次commit重新提交到目标分支,从而重写了提交历史。 ?...(bash on ubuntu@win10 编辑器样子) The Golden Rule of Rebasing [rebase黄金法则] Once you understand what rebasing...一旦理解了rebase是什么,接下来最重要事情就是去学习它,而非马上动手。关于rebase黄金法则就是:永远不要在公开分支上使用它。...根据团队接受程度,rebase可以被或多或少引入既有的Git工作流。在本章节,将对不同开发场景下使用rebase好处进行分析。

    49720

    旧话重提:IIS将http强制https访问正确方法

    我以前写过《DTcms4/5使用HttpModule将http访问301重定向到https》,也写过《使用Certify来自动申请并配置Let’s Encrypt免费SSL证书到IIS8》都提到了如何将...window.location.href; url=url.replace("http:","https:") window.location.replace(url); 常见问题2:图形化设置...IISURL重写工具 还有些介绍安装微软IISURL重写工具,讲了半天一堆截图,操作下来因为版本不一样,还不一定成功,你直接按照我方法,使用Web Platform Installer安装2.0...然后也不要去IIS管理器一个个站点去设置了,只需要在Web.config里面的 节点内增加如下代码即可: ...我也在用,以下代码BaseSystemInfo.ForceHttps是我一个系统参数,可以自行切换,如果没有安装URL重写工具,本地测试可以http。

    4.5K10

    大数据【企业级360°全方位用户画像】匹配型标签累计开发

    作为一名互联网小白,写博客一方面是为了记录自己学习历程,一方面是希望能够帮助到很多和自己一样处于起步阶段萌新。由于水平有限,博客难免会有一些错误,有纰漏之处恳请各位大佬不吝赐教!...需要注意是,在进行DataSet转换成Map,或者List时候,导入隐式转换,不然程序会报错 // 引入隐式转换 import spark.implicits._ //引入...// 需要自定义UDF函数 val getUserTags: UserDefinedFunction = udf((rule: String) => { // 设置标签默认值...b)获取join后用户ID和用户标签,编写UDF将标签进行拼接 c)拼接后数据需要进行去重 8、将最终拼接后数据写入hbase(数据覆盖) 小结 本篇博客主要在前一篇基础上...即将原有数据和新数据进行合并,并重写技巧。 如果以上过程中出现了任何纰漏错误,烦请大佬们指正? 受益朋友或对大数据技术感兴趣伙伴记得点赞关注支持一波?

    59830

    Hive优化器原理与源码解析系列--优化规则SortUnionReduceRule(四)

    所有优化规则Rule实现两个方法matches和OnMatch两个方法。matches默认实现返回true。...在优化器实现,它可能会在调用OnMatch(ReloptRuleCall)之前将匹配ReloptRuleCall排队很长时间,matches方法提前判断这种方法是有好处,因为优化器可以在处理早期...在SQL,如果只使用了Union,默认是Union Distinct去重复合并操作。必须是Union ALL,不去重复Union合并操作,否则放弃优化。...如果满足优化条件,在重写时会设置标示位finishPushSortPastUnion=false说明对子输入RelNode进行了优化重写重写逻辑是把Sortfetch+offset作为新Sort...,这里offset为null branchSort.setRuleCreated(true);//并设置为是由Rule创建RelNode标识 inputs.add(branchSort

    62730

    Android单元测试之对Activity测试示例

    2、需要在Activity启动前完成各种数据部署,然后查看Activity效果。 对于这两种需求,笔者分别做了两个示例解说: 1、检测一个布局button和TextView是否正确。...然后执行点击事件,点击事件逻辑是在ActivityOnCreate设置,是把TextViewtext设置为777。...笔者此处在getActivityIntent() 设置了传递url,在beforeActivityLaunched()设置网络获取方式。...因为这样可以更方便我们测试,在正式项目中,我们可能会需要在代码中加入log等操作,但是正式代码一般我们是不会去修改,但是我们可以继承它,重写某些方法,然后把它放到测试需要地方。...以上就是本文全部内容,希望对大家学习有所帮助

    2.1K41

    爬虫课堂(二十八)|Spider和CrawlSpider源码分析

    我在爬虫课堂(二十五)|使用CrawlSpider、LinkExtractors、Rule进行全站爬取章节说将对CrawlSpider源码进行一个讲解,这篇文章就是来还账,你们如果觉得好请点个赞。...def parse_start_url(self, response): return [] 3)parse(),一定不要重写这个方法 通过上面的介绍,我们知道Spiderparse...()方法是需要我们重写,如下: def parse(self, response): raise NotImplementedError 但是,CrawlSpiderparse()..., link): #构造Request对象,并将Rule规则定义回调函数作为这个Request对象回调函数。...(该回调函数可能是rule解析函数,也可能是 parse_start_url函数) #2、如果设置了回调函数(parse_start_url()),那么首先用parse_start_url

    1.8K80

    免费适用于个人开发者异常监控服务:sentry

    目前,首先更新在博客,见: https://shanyue.tech/no-vps/ ❞ 在以前章节,我们可以使用免费云服务来完成一个弱存储前端应用 使用 Vercel (或 Netlify)...Sentry,官网 ,帮助开发者解决 Bug 和优化性能一个 APM (application monitoring platform) 系统。...) 如以下是常见却容易被忽略报警规则 当只有生产环境下 Issue 才会触发报警 当只有异常级别大于 Error 才会触发报警 当然,你也可以个性化定义一些 Alert Rule ?...当然要使用发送邮件这类通知类型方式了,除了邮件外还有其他不过需要集成到 Sentry 。 发送邮件 钉钉消息 (集成) 手机短信 (集成) 手机电话 (集成) 分析 1....获取到 Release Release 就是版本号,这个需要在代码手动配置。

    2.9K40

    prometheus alertmanager 部署监控(二)

    alertmanage alerting: alertmanagers: - static_configs: - targets: - localhost:9093 # 这里我设置了默认...state UP 状态证明prometheus已经捕获得DB信息 证明已经连接成功 3.5 测试报警webhook报警 首先这个需要要使用prometheus这个语法 以up为例 http://...g0.range_input=1h&g0.expr=mysql_up&g0.tab= 使用例子 mysql_up 3.6最后设置rule规则 (不同prometheus版本rule规则不一样 大家需要注意...地址 非常全面 涉及覆盖点linux zk jmx mysql 希望能帮助 大家 https://awesome-prometheus-alerts.grep.to/rules.html https:...方法手工配置较为麻烦 随着机器数量增加不足 较为麻烦 3、prometheus本身 对分布式支持不太友好(笔者自己认为) 最后谢谢过程 帮助 好朋友 好基友 我这次踩坑也踩比较严重!

    44510

    Nautilus:一款基于语法反馈式模糊测试工具

    Nautilus介绍 Nautilus是一款基于覆盖指引和语法反馈式模糊测试工具,广大研究人员可以使用Nautilus来提升模糊测试过程测试覆盖率,以寻找到更多安全漏洞。...在Nautilus帮助下,研究人员可以通过指定半有效输入语法,来执行更加复杂变异操作,并生成更多有效测试用例。...在下方给出示例,左子树将会被解析为“a=1+2”,右子树则为“a=1+1+1+2”。...config.ron文件设置好所有需要使用参数: cargo run --release -- -g grammars/grammar_py_example.py -o /tmp/workdir -...需要注意是,Python脚本语法规则,这里必须确保匹配起始标签: #ctx.rule(NONTERM: string, RHS: string|bytes) adds a rule NONTERM-

    1.1K20

    Sentinel源码分析— QPS流量控制是如何实现

    在调用FlowRuleManagerloadRules方法时候会创建一个rater实例: FlowRuleUtil#buildFlowRuleMap //设置拒绝策略:直接拒绝、Warm Up、匀速排队...(), rule.getGrade()); } 这个方法里面如果设置是按QPS方式来限流的话,可以设置一个ControlBehavior属性,用来做流量控制分别是:直接拒绝、Warm Up、匀速排队...要想使用这个策略需要在实例化FlowRule时候设置rule1.setControlBehavior(RuleConstant.CONTROL_BEHAVIOR_RATE_LIMITER)这样一句代码...(), rule.getCount()); MaxQueueingTimeMs默认是500 ,Count在我们这个例子传入是20。...,然后通过CAS设置到storedTokens,然后将storedTokens减去上一个窗口QPS值,并为lastFilledTime设置一个新值。

    1.5K20

    AST-GREP:基于语法和语义代码搜索与替换,你需要了解一下!

    AST-GEP AST-GREP正是一款快速且支持多语言代码结构搜索、检查及重写工具。你可以形象地将它比作具备语法感知能力grep/sed!...通过模式语法或更高级规则,它可基于抽象语法树(AST)在成千上万文件精准定位并修改代码,实现交互式操作。...❝更多规则设置参见Rule Object Reference[1] 代码重写:除了强大搜索功能,AST-GREP 还提供了代码重写能力。...2] 初始化项目(可选,如果要使用更高级规则功能) ast-grep new # 初始化ast-grep项目,创建rules/tests等 写到最后 如果你是一个团队技术负责人,AST-GREP可以帮助你制定和执行符合你业务需求编码最佳实践...AST-GREP愿景是让抽象语法树魔法普及到每个人,并让人们从繁琐AST编程解放出来!

    22310
    领券